Understanding the Conversion Factor
The foundation of any conversion lies in understanding the conversion factor. One inch is exactly equal to 25.4 millimeters.
- 1 inch = 25.4 millimeters (mm)
- 1 inch = 2.54 centimeters (cm) (since 1 cm = 10 mm)
- 1 inch ≈ 0.0254 meters (m) (since 1 m = 100 cm)
These factors are the keys to converting any metric length to inches. We can use these factors to create a simple formula for conversion:
Inches = Metric Measurement / Conversion Factor

Step-by-Step Guide to Converting Metric to Inches
Here’s a step-by-step process to convert metric units (millimeters, centimeters, and meters) to inches:

1. Identify the Metric Measurement: Determine the length you want to convert. As an example, let's say you have a length of 150 millimeters.
2. Choose the Correct Conversion Factor: Based on the unit of your metric measurement, select the appropriate conversion factor:
* For millimeters (mm): Use 25.4 mm/inch
* For centimeters (cm): Use 2.54 cm/inch
* For meters (m): Use 0.0254 m/inch
3. Apply the Conversion Formula: Divide the metric measurement by the chosen conversion factor.
* **Example (millimeters):** 150 mm / 25.4 mm/inch ≈ 5.91 inches
* **Example (centimeters):** 15 cm / 2.54 cm/inch ≈ 5.91 inches
* **Example (meters):** 1.5 m / 0.0254 m/inch ≈ 59.06 inches
4. Round to the Desired Precision: Depending on the application, you may need to round your answer to a specific number of decimal places.

Frequently Asked Questions (FAQ)
Q: What is the difference between millimeters, centimeters, and meters?
A: These are all units of length in the metric system, with the following relationships:
- 1 centimeter (cm) = 10 millimeters (mm)
- 1 meter (m) = 100 centimeters (cm) = 1000 millimeters (mm)
Q: Can I use an online converter for metric to inches conversions?
A: While online converters are convenient, understanding the underlying principles and formulas empowers you to perform conversions independently, which is crucial for understanding the measurements and preventing errors.
Q: How accurate do my conversions need to be?
A: The required accuracy depends on the context. Here's the thing — for simple DIY projects, a rough approximation might suffice. On the flip side, for engineering, manufacturing, or scientific applications, high precision is critical.
Q: What if I need to convert inches back to metric units?
A: Simply reverse the formula:
- Metric Measurement (mm) = Inches * 25.4
- Metric Measurement (cm) = Inches * 2.54
- Metric Measurement (m) = Inches * 0.0254
